MAURITIUS INSTITUTE OF EDUCATION Research Assistant (On Contract Basis): Mobile Application Developer Applications are invited from suitably qualified candidates to work as Research Assistant on a contract basis as Mobile Application Developer at the MIE for a period of one year as from January 2018. Qualification: A relevant Honours Degree in the field of Information Technology or an acceptable alternative qualification Experience: A minimum experience of two years in the field. Candidates must produce written evidence of any experience claimed. Candidates should: Duties: Be well versed with mobile technology such as building apps for Google s Android and Apple s IOS; Have a sound knowledge of the programming languages and software development environment for their chosen platform (e.g., Java for Android, Objective-C for IOS); Demonstrate flexibility with new and emerging technology; Possess excellent communication skills, time management, organizational skills and ability to work in a team; and Be available immediately to start the research work. The Research Assistant is expected to carry out the following duties: Propose mobile development solutions based on MIE s requirements; Develop application programming interfaces to support mobile functionality; Demonstrate flexibility towards best practices for coding mobile apps; Use and adapt existing web applications for apps;
Develop a technical user manual conform to the requirements of the MIE; Work closely with colleagues to constantly innovate app functionality and design; To make use of Information Technology in the performance of his/her duties, whenever required; and To perform other duties directly related to the main duties listed above or related to the delivery of the output and results expected from the Research Assistant in the roles ascribed to him/her. All travelling expenses (to attend official duties only) will be refunded at bus rate.
